Are you eagerly anticipating the arrival of fluffy chicks? Then let's get down to business and talk about the crucial question: how long does it take for chicken eggs to hatch? It's a common wonder among those who are fascinated by the miracle of hatching. The answer is a bit more than just a simple number, as several factors can influence the incubation period.

  • Usually, it takes around 21 days for chicken eggs to hatch under ideal conditions.
  • Nevertheless, temperature fluctuations, humidity levels, and even the variety of chicken can affect this timeline.
  • Throughout the incubation process, you'll see tiny changes in the eggshell as the chick inside grows and develops.

By the end of the 21-day span, you'll be rewarded with adorable baby chicks that are ready to explore their world. Keep a close look on your incubator, and soon enough, you'll be celebrating Chick Day!
